      <content:encoded xmlns="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/content/"><![CDATA[<p><IMG SRC="http://www.aaj.tv/gallery/91219_news_image.jpg" class="bd1 bdstand align-left" alt="Renowned tenor Sergei Larin dies aged 51" >Latvian tenor Sergei Larin, who starred at Milan's la Scala and New York's Metropolitan Opera during a three decade career, has died at the age of 51, the Paris Opera announced on Tuesday.<br />
Larin died on Sunday in Bratislava where he had been a permanent soloist at the Slovak National Theatre since 1992, said a statement released by the Paris Opera where Larin had also appeared in several productions.<br />
Born March 9, 1956, in Daugavpils, Latvia, to parents of Russian origin, Larin trained at the Vilnuis Conservatory in Lithuania and made his opera debut playing Alfredo in Verdi's "La Traviata" in Vilnius.<br />
In 1990, Larin sang one of his biggest roles, as Lensky in Tchaikovsky's 'Eugene Onegin', at the Vienna Opera.<br />
His international career then soared, bringing him to the Salzburg Festival, la Scala, Covent Garden in London, the Met, and Buenos Aires' Teatro Colon.<br />
Between 1994 and 2002, the former French student also participated in a dozen productions at Paris' Bastille Opera.<br />
International musical channel Mezzo changed its programming Tuesday to pay tribute to this "exceptional tenor" by airing Bizet's 'Carmen', recorded at Bastille in 2002, in which Larin plays the role of Don Jose.</p>
